# Break-Glass Access — Corsa Ridge Chip Reader

The Fleetmark timing-chip reader at the Corsa Ridge marathon gate runs an embedded controller that locks its admin shell after three failed logins. During race day, waiting for the vendor reset is not acceptable, so a break-glass path exists. Use it only if split times stop streaming to the results board. Log every use in the maintainers' journal afterward. The break-glass recovery passphrase is recorded on the line below.

vault phrase of tagag-yadup = ralys-caseth-novys-istael

Subject: Lost-badge procedure — please read carefully

Hi all,

Front desk here at Ashenvale Court. When a team member reports a lost badge, please log it with us immediately so we can deactivate it — do not wait until end of day. We'll issue a paper day-pass for the visitor gates, but the internal doors still need keypad entry until the replacement badge is printed, usually within two hours. For those internal doors, give the team member the temporary code below.

turnstile pass: bdg-YEOZLM-79341408

Account recovery runbook — Ledgerline Sheets team. Exports over 200k rows spike memory; the CSV writer buffers whole sheets. If a recovery job OOMs mid-export, restart the worker, re-queue, and cap rows at 50k per chunk. New hires: never retry more than twice. To unlock the recovery console after a failed export, use the passphrase below.

strongbox words: holax-rusax-jorath-aldeth